The Father’s Way: The Standard for Kingdom Life | Nick Johnson
This sermon introduces the Sermon on the Mount by tracing the biblical calling of humanity to image God through steadfast love and faithfulness. God reveals His own character to Moses as abounding in steadfast love and faithfulness, then creates mankind in His image to reflect that character and represent His rule in covenant relationship. Yet Adam, Noah, Abraham, Israel, David, and David’s sons all fall short, creating the need for one faithful Son who can fulfill what every covenant son failed to become. Matthew presents Jesus as that faithful Son-King: the Son of David, Son of Abraham, beloved Son, and obedient Son who perfectly represents the Father. Therefore, in the Sermon on the Mount, Jesus teaches His people the kingdom ethic: heart-level obedience that displays the Father’s character so that His name is hallowed, His kingdom comes, and His will is done on earth as it is in heaven.
